    how to get into ATV motocross.

    x2 what Awk said!! Also keep up your cardio (cycling, jogging, running), go to your local track and watch. When you finally get to the track, walk the track, take your time find the lines everyone uses, meet and greet with other riders, that's your best resource, know your limits and remember...

  20. RockWarrior671

    Question about ASR a arms

    I had the same problem with the same exact arms, when I called ASR the guy Mike said to make sure you spray WD40 after you clean after riding and push on the bumper t get the WD40 to cycle in the hiem joint. He also said don't use a pressure washer directly to the joint. Hope this helps!!
